Announcing the establishment of Martyr Nubar Ozanyan Armenian Battalion!

Martyr Nubar Ozanyan Armenian Battalion is a self-defence force of a nation committed to fight genocide!

On the 104th anniversary of the Armenian genocide, we are proud to announce the establishment of the Martyr Nubar Ozanyan Armenian Battalion, which is formed as a self-defence unit by the children of the genocide. As the children of the Armenian people, who were massacred and exiled in the during the genocide, we have come together to strengthen the revolution in the soil of Rojava and to defend Rojava against the fascist attacks of ISIS and the Turkish state. On the basis of the idea that a population have nothing without a People’s Army, we have formed a modest squad of the defence of the Armenian people and all people of Rojava.

We wanted to take this step, not only to remember the 24 April as a day of the genocide, but also as a day of rebellion and resistance against today’s representatives of the Fascist Union and Progress Party. We want to spread the hope that the Armenian people will not only remember and commemorate the masses of people that faced genocide, but also fight for them. As witnesses to the fact that the genocide that took place 104 years ago is continuing in other ways today, we have created our own force against all the oppression, persecution, massacre and attacks launched in order to assimilate the population.

Martyr Nubar Ozanyan Armenian Battalion was established to heal the wounds of the massacred people, to call to account, and to connect a nation, who were forced to forget their own language and history, with their truth. The establishment of our battalion should be seen as the proof that the ideas and struggle of comrade Ibrahim Kaypakkaya, who spoke out and condemned the Armenian genocide at a time where no one did and lit the spark that coincided with the day of genocide, continues. The establishment of our battalion is also a step in realizing the aspirations of commander Nubar Ozanyan who was martyred in the fight against the imperialists, who are the enemies of the peoples of the world, and against the ISIS fascism, who are fed by the imperialists. Organising the forces of the Armenian people in Rojava is a step towards organising the unorganised in order to defend themselves and the Rojava revolution.

While the Kurdish, Arab and Assyrian people, who participated in the Rojava revolution, established their own self defence organizations, battalions and regiments, the lack of such an organization within the Armenian people was missing and was greatly need. Addressing this need, we will not relive the genocide, by not only organizing in militarily as the Martyr Nubar Ozanyan Armenian Battalion, but also organizing on other levels including ideological, cultural, social areas and to advance the learning of our mother tongue. To this end, we will continue to better organize ourselves and to advance our revolution by further expanding our self-organization.

Martyr Nubar Ozanyan Armenian Battalion
22 April 2019
